WebApr 14, 2024 · In fact, it is often used as a chicken substitute in stir-fry recipes because it has a similar texture and flavor to chicken. To use TVP as a chicken substitute in stir-fry, simply mix it with water or vegetable broth and stir it into the wok or saucepan as you would with chicken. WebApr 13, 2024 · You can also serve chicken stir fry with some steamed vegetables. Steamed broccoli, carrots, and green beans are all classic sides that go well with stir fried chicken.
